Commercial Slab Installation in Rockville, MD

Commercial slab installation services involve preparing and pouring concrete slabs that serve as the foundation for various types of structures, including retail stores, warehouses, garages, and other commercial buildings. This process typically includes site preparation, leveling, and the precise pouring of concrete to create a durable, level surface that can support heavy equipment, foot traffic, or storage needs. Property owners often request this service when constructing new buildings, expanding existing facilities, or replacing aging or damaged slabs to ensure a stable and long-lasting foundation.

Before requesting commercial slab installation, property owners usually want to understand the scope of the project, including site conditions, concrete thickness, and any necessary reinforcement or finishing details. It’s also important to consider drainage requirements, permits, and future usage to ensure the slab meets specific load-bearing and durability needs. Clear communication about these factors can help ensure the project aligns with the property’s operational requirements and structural standards.

Commercial Slab Installation Questions

What types of projects require commercial slab installation? Commercial slab installation is commonly used for building foundations, parking lots, loading docks, and outdoor workspaces on commercial properties.

What materials are typically used for commercial slabs? Concrete is the most common material, chosen for its durability and ability to support heavy loads in commercial settings.

How does site preparation affect slab installation? Proper site preparation ensures a stable base, which helps prevent cracking and shifting in the finished slab.

What should property owners consider before installing a commercial slab? It's important to evaluate the intended use, load requirements, and drainage needs to ensure a suitable and long-lasting slab.
